Well if there's no income requirement, how come they ask for all his income information? I'd like that to be the case but it doesn't make sense to me. Thanks
|
They ask you because they want to ensure that the sponsor is not collecting social assistance. Also, if you had dependents who had dependents that your husband was sponsoring there would be a minimum income requirement and it's all the same form...
